Dedusting with self-cleaning bag filter and VOCs abatement with activated carbon filter
The customer is an important Italian company that deals with the production of high quality paints to be used for road marking. The company is able to offer a wide range of products in various sectors and is specialized in the production of methacrylates and thermo-sprayed products.
The production of these materials involves the emission of powders of calcium carbonate, titanium dioxide and VOC’s that are dangerous for the operators and the surrounding environment.
The customer company also had an obsolete system that did not meet the needs of the production system and that did not comply with current regulations. Tecnosida® was contacted to solve this problem and to design a system to be applied to the tints’ production area. Given the nature of the compounds, it must be manufactured in compliance with the European ATEX directive in order to be used in a potentially explosive atmosphere.
Tecnosida®, after an adequate technical inspection , designs a suction system able to significantly reduce the dust and VOCs emissions (calcium carbonate and titanium dioxide) created by the productive process.

The customer is an Italian company that operates in the construction and marketing of machines and plants for production of aggregates. The company is composed of several departments, among which there is also a spray painting room where products such as varnishes and solvents are used. An environmental survey carried out by special bodies in this production department, has detected a high concentration of VOCs resulting from the painting process.
Given the particularity of the situation, Tecnosida®, following an appropriate technical inspection, proposed the construction of a front-mounted intake cabin able to respond to our customer’s needs. It is made of galvanized sheet metal and consists of a suction front wall made of special honeycomb cardboard. This particular structure allows the suction of pollutants deriving from painting operations, thus protecting the health of the operator.
